Topic: CPU FAN ERROR? Posted: 20 Mar 2016 at 10:37pm |
Hello, I have a Bolt 3 with liquid cooled CPU and GPU. I accidentally pressed a button on my mobo and now I get this error on start up. Help?

Sounds like you hit the clear cmos button. If you also lost the CPU overclock then that's it. You'll need to go into Bios and load a saved Overclock Profile. For Asus boards it's under the Tools tab. For Asrock, etc I'm not sure. Use the manual.
With water cooling , the CPU fan header on the motherboard might not be used so it needs to be put to Ignore in Bios. Good luck. |

Depends what motherboard you have. You'd need to go into Bios, DEL key while booting, go to the Advanced screen then Tool tab and highlight and load the saved profile That's for Asus. For Asrock, I think the Saved profiles are under the OC Tweaker tab. I'm guessing the top profile, but not sure.
